Плагин WordPress для отсылки сообщений на Jabber-аккаунты

Сегодня доделал первую версию плагина для WordPress, который позволяет администратору блога, а так же авторам топиков получать уведомления о новых комментариях. Это самая первая версия, проект в самом начале своего развития.
В плагине использована библиотека XMPPHP
Есть страничка настроек. На ней пока все понятно. Если потребуются пояснения — прошу в комментарии
xmpp-plugin01

Скачать старую (0.1) версию плагина

Новую версию можно скачать ниже.

Дополнение: появилась новая версия плагина.

Изменения:

Плагин WordPress для отсылки сообщений на Jabber-аккаунты: 13 комментариев

  1. Привет, спасибо за отличный плагин, правда, у меня с ним возникла проблема (-;
    Для WordPress’а у меня установлен плагин Jabber/XMPP XML-RPC Authentication, который заставляет ejabberd авторизовывать только пользователей, зарегистрированных на моем сайте. Как только я активирую твой плагин, зарегистрированные на моем сайте пользователи не могут авторизоваться с ошибкой:
    =INFO REPORT==== 2011-02-03 10:53:08 ===
    I(:ejabberd_c2s:657) : ({socket_state,tls,{tlssock,#Port,#Port},}) Failed authentication for root@ostin.org

    При отключении твоего плагина авторизация проходит:
    =INFO REPORT==== 2011-02-03 10:55:09 ===
    I(:ejabberd_c2s:639) : ({socket_state,tls,{tlssock,#Port,#Port},}) Accepted authentication for root by ejabberd_auth_external

    Есть ли возможность заставить два плагина работать вместе?

    Ответить

    ostin Reply:

    А еще у тебя ссылки как-то странно вставляются, да
    cubehouse.org/blog/2010/06/21/authenticating-xmpp-ejabberd-with-wordpress-through-xml-rpc/

    Ответить

  2. @Конкере, привет.
    Не хочешь побыть бетатестером? Доделал фичу с отправкой уведомлений вместо почты через jabber 😉 пока без особых красивостей, но работает

    Ответить

  3. very good idea, but i get a ‘fatal error’
    Parse error: syntax error, unexpected ‘{‘ in …/wp-content/plugins/xmpp-sender/xmpp-sender.php on line 94

    Version is 2.7 (de)

    Ответить

    admin Reply:

    m.e., Where have you downloaded plugin from? WordPress.org?

    Ответить

    m.e. Reply:

    @admin, exactly

    Ответить

    admin Reply:

    @m.e., hi.
    Is this error during activation process?
    Did you try to download and install it again from
    http://wordpress.org/extend/plugins/xmpp-sender/ ?

    If it will not work in this case, pls send me a zip-archiv with your
    xmmp-sender folder content. And you can write me your settings. I will test it
    on my servers.
    You could send me a mail to adress which is written in plugin description.

  4. Не навешивал разных примочек, потому что еще не определился окончательно с дизайном блога. Кое-что понравилось, начал шаблон кодить, но так как ранее шаблонов никогда не делал, это у меня происходит оочень медленно.

    Ответить

  5. Не, вроде не видно (:
    Кстати, очень неудобно, когда подписка отсутствует. Вот не поверишь, как я узнал о том, что комментарий прошёл премодерацию. По подписке на РСС-запрос на свой ник.

    Ответить

    admin Reply:

    Кстати, я нашел решение. Есть очень известный плагин для подписки на комментарии. Я его модифицировал, чтобы он использовал XMPP для отправки. Сейчас тестирую. Работает в одной команде с XMPP sender ом

    Ответить

  6. Спасибо. Это добавлю в качестве одной из первых фич. У меня в блоге просто нет галочки уведомления о новых комментариях (или есть? ;)), потому сразу не сделал.

    Ответить

  7. Плагин просто прекрасен!
    /me бросается благодарностями и респектами

    ЗЫ фичреквест — джаббер-уведомления для комментирующих, если им отвечают или они подписались на все комментарии в посте (было бы замечательно, да)

    Ответить

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*

CAPTCHA
Reload the CAPTCHA codeSpeak the CAPTCHA code